This commit applies the new canonical formatting style using `clang-format` with custom settings (notably 4-space indentation), as part of our shift toward automated formatting normalization. ⚠️ No functional changes are included — only whitespace and layout modifications as produced by `clang-format`. This change is part of the formatting modernization strategy discussed in: https://github.com/rsyslog/rsyslog/issues/5747 Key context: - Formatting is now treated as a disposable view, normalized via tooling. - The `.clang-format` file defines the canonical style. - A fixup script (`devtools/format-code.sh`) handles remaining edge cases. - Formatting commits are added to `.git-blame-ignore-revs` to reduce noise. - Developers remain free to format code however they prefer locally.
